How much do on call czech language j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for on call czech language in the United States is $54,168.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$46,000.00 and $61,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

About the Team

The Notifications team operates as a critical platform team, serving as the backbone for all communication systems across the company. Every email, SMS, and internal inbox notification flows through our infrastructure, making us an integral part of the entire organization's operations. Our team spans two regions—the Czech Republic and the United States—with two engineers based in CZ, three in the US, plus a dedicated QA engineer and product owner. This geographic distribution provides excellent coverage, allowing most on-call responsibilities to fall within standard CZ or US business hours. Our technical architecture centers on a microservices approach, utilizing numerous AWS Lambda functions that subscribe to message queues which ensures efficient processing while maintaining the robust resiliency.
